Transaction 3f2751c2e496c8f3ccac740b239ce97ab80040258aef4dc676a73a90e4df7cee
1 Input
2 Outputs
- 3f2751c2e496c8f3ccac740b239ce97ab80040258aef4dc676a73a90e4df7cee:0
- 3f2751c2e496c8f3ccac740b239ce97ab80040258aef4dc676a73a90e4df7cee:1
value 524928
address 3C1vpYyAhxTugAKzqzGgRMTsC2XrAg8bWZ
value 63434090
address 1Lkci18qxTg3VPDWerCokLPzxiv85gaaCU